B. Simulation list

(1) Main/ Sub
Code
Main
Sub
1
1
Used to check the operations of the scanner (read)
unit and its control circuit.
2
Used to check the operation of sensor and
detector in the scanning (read) section and the
related circuit.
2
1
Used to check the operations of the automatic
document feeder unit and the control circuit.
2
Used to check the operations of the sensors and
detectors in the automatic document feeder unit
and the related circuits.
3
Used to check the operations of the loads in the
automatic document feeder unit and the control
circuits.
3
2
Used to check the operation of sensor and
detector in the finisher and the related circuit.
3
Used to check the operation of the load in the
finisher and the control circuit.
6
Used to adjust the stacking capacity of the finisher.
(Used to adjust the alignment plate (jogger) stop
position in the finisher paper width direction. The
adjustment is made by changing the alignment
plate home position in the paper width direction by
software.)
10
Console finisher adjustment
20
Used to check the mail bin stacker sensor.
21
Used to check the operations of the mail bin
stacker loads.
4
2
Used to check the operations of the sensors and
detectors in the paper feed section (desk paper
feed/large capacity tray) and the related circuit.
3
Used to check the operations of the loads in the
paper feed section (desk paper feed/large capacity
tray) and the related circuit.
5
1
Used to check the operation of the display, LCD in
the operation panel, and control circuit.
2
Used to check the operation of the heater lamp
and the control circuit.
3
Used to check the operation of the scanner lamp
and the control circuit.
6
1
Used to check the operation of the paper transport
system loads and the control circuit.
2
Used to check the operations of each fan motor
and its control circuit.
7
1
Used to set the operating conditions of aging.
6
Used to set the intermittent aging cycle.
8
Used to set the warm-up time display YES/NO.
8
1
Used to check and adjust the operations of the
developing voltage of each color and the control
circuit.
2
Used to check and adjust the operation of the main
charger grid voltage in each printer mode and the
control circuit.
6
Used to check and adjust the operation of the
transfer voltage and the control circuit.
17
Used to check and adjust the operation of the
transfer voltage and the related circuit. (Transfer
belt cleaning mode)
9
1
Used to check and adjust the operation of the load
(clutch/solenoid) in the duplex section and the
control circuit.
2
Used to check the operations of the sensors and
detectors in the duplex section and its control
circuit.
Function (Purpose)

Code
Function (Purpose)
Main
Sub
10
1
Used to check the operations of the toner motor
and the related circuit.
13
0
Used to cancel the self-diag "U1" trouble. (Only
when FAX is installed.)
14
0
Used to cancel excluding the self-diag U1/LCC/U2/
PF troubles.
15
0
Used to cancel the self-diag "U6-01, 02, 03, F3-12,
22" (large capacity paper feed tray, paper feed
trays 1, 2) troubles.
16
0
Used to cancel the self-diag U2 troubles.
17
0
Used to cancel the PF troubles (when the copy
inhibit command from the host computer is
received).
21
1
Used to set the maintenance cycle.
22
1
Used to check the print count value in each section
and each operation mode. (Used to check the
maintenance timing.)
2
Used to check the total numbers of misfeed and
troubles. (When the number of misfeed is
considerably great, it is judged as necessary for
repair. The misfeed rate is obtained by dividing this
count value with the total counter value.)
3
Used to check misfeed positions and the misfeed
count of each position. (If the misfeed count is
considerably great, it may be judged as necessary
to repair.)
4
Used to check the trouble (self diag) history.
5
Used to check the ROM version of each unit
(section).
6
Used to output the list of the setting and
adjustment data (simulations, FAX soft switch,
counters).
7
Used to display the key operator code. (This
simulation is used when the customer forgets the
key operator code.)
8
Used to check the number of use of the finisher,
the SPF, and the scan (reading) unit.
9
Used to check the number of use (print quantity) of
each paper feed section.
10
Used to check the system configuration (option,
internal hardware).
11
Used to check the use frequency (send/receive) of
FAX. (Only when FAX is installed)
12
Used to check the SPF misfeed positions and the
number of misfeed at each position. (When the
number of misfeed is considerably great, it can be
judged as necessary for repair.)
13
Used to check the operating time of the process
section (OPC drum, DV unit, toner bottle).
19
Used to check the values of the counters related to
the scan mode and the Internet FAX mode.
30
OSA vendor ID display (Application
Communication Module)
31
OSA vendor ID display (External account module)
23
2
Used to check the trouble history of paper jam and
misfeed. (If the number of misfeed and troubles is
considerably great, it may be judged as necessary
to repair.)
80
Used to check the operations of the sensors and
detectors in the paper feed and transport section.
24
1
Used to clear the misfeed counter, the misfeed
history, the trouble counter, and the trouble history.
(The counters are cleared after completion of
maintenance.)
2
Used to clear the number of use (the number of
prints) of each paper feed section.
